Mar. 23, 1753

“Decree” issued by the Imperial Palace of Holy Roman Empress Maria Theresa [Present-day Austria, Croatia, Czech Republic, Germany; Holy Roman Empire]: “[…] The selling of alum leather that Jews have fabricated themselves will only be permitted to Jews for the next three months, after which they are to face confiscation [if found in possession of these goods]. […]”
